
Excel输入数字跳动的原因有:单元格格式设置错误、自动更正功能、宏或VBA脚本、键盘故障。其中,最常见的原因是单元格格式设置错误。这个问题通常是因为单元格的格式被设置成了日期、文本或者其他非数值格式,当你输入数字时,Excel会尝试按照这种格式进行解析,从而导致数字跳动的现象。
一、单元格格式设置错误
单元格格式设置错误是导致Excel输入数字跳动最常见的原因之一。Excel提供了多种单元格格式,包括常规、数字、货币、日期、时间、百分比、分数、科学记数法、文本等。如果单元格格式被错误地设置为日期或文本,当你输入数字时,Excel会尝试将其转换为日期或文本格式,从而导致数字跳动。
1、检查单元格格式
首先,选择需要输入数字的单元格或区域,右键点击并选择“设置单元格格式”。在弹出的对话框中,确保单元格格式被设置为“常规”或“数字”而不是“日期”或“文本”。
2、修正单元格格式
如果发现单元格格式不正确,可以在“设置单元格格式”对话框中将其更改为“常规”或“数字”。点击“确定”后,重新输入数字,问题应该得到解决。
3、批量更改单元格格式
如果整个工作表或多个区域的单元格格式都不正确,可以选择整个工作表(快捷键Ctrl+A),然后按照上述步骤批量更改单元格格式。
二、自动更正功能
Excel的自动更正功能旨在帮助用户修正常见的输入错误,但有时也会导致一些意想不到的问题,例如输入数字跳动。自动更正功能会根据预设的规则自动修改输入的内容,如果这些规则与用户的输入意图不符,就会导致输入内容发生变化。
1、检查自动更正规则
要检查和修改自动更正规则,可以依次点击“文件”->“选项”->“校对”->“自动更正选项”。在弹出的对话框中,可以查看和修改自动更正规则,删除不需要的规则。
2、禁用自动更正功能
如果自动更正功能对你的工作造成了困扰,可以考虑暂时禁用它。在“自动更正选项”对话框中,取消勾选“自动更正”选项,点击“确定”后,自动更正功能将被禁用。
3、针对特定情况调整自动更正
有时,自动更正功能对特定的数字输入造成影响,可以通过添加例外规则来解决。在“自动更正选项”对话框中,点击“例外”按钮,添加需要排除的数字或文本。
三、宏或VBA脚本
宏和VBA脚本是Excel中强大的自动化工具,能够执行一系列预定义的操作。如果工作表中存在宏或VBA脚本,它们可能会在输入数字时自动执行某些操作,导致数字跳动。
1、检查宏和VBA脚本
要检查工作表中是否存在宏或VBA脚本,可以依次点击“开发工具”->“宏”。在弹出的对话框中,可以查看和编辑工作表中的宏。如果你发现了与输入数字相关的宏,可以选择禁用或删除它们。
2、编辑宏和VBA脚本
如果需要保留宏或VBA脚本,但又不希望它们影响数字输入,可以编辑它们的代码。在“开发工具”选项卡中,点击“Visual Basic”按钮,打开VBA编辑器。找到相关的宏或脚本,修改代码以避免其在输入数字时自动执行。
3、禁用所有宏
如果你不确定哪些宏或VBA脚本会影响数字输入,可以选择暂时禁用所有宏。在“开发工具”选项卡中,点击“宏安全性”,选择“禁用所有宏”选项。
四、键盘故障
虽然不太常见,但键盘故障也可能导致Excel输入数字跳动。例如,键盘上的某些按键可能会卡住或重复输入,导致输入的数字出现跳动。
1、检查键盘硬件
首先,检查键盘是否存在明显的物理损坏或键帽卡住的情况。如果发现问题,可以尝试清洁键盘或更换键盘。
2、使用屏幕键盘
如果怀疑键盘故障,可以使用Windows自带的屏幕键盘进行测试。在Windows搜索栏中输入“屏幕键盘”,打开后在Excel中输入数字,观察是否仍然存在跳动现象。
3、更换键盘
如果屏幕键盘输入正常,而物理键盘输入仍然存在跳动问题,可以考虑更换键盘。
五、Excel版本问题
有时,不同版本的Excel在处理某些输入时会表现出不同的行为,导致输入数字跳动。如果你使用的是较旧的Excel版本,可能会遇到一些已在新版本中修复的Bug。
1、更新Excel版本
确保你的Excel版本是最新的。可以通过“文件”->“账户”->“更新选项”来检查和安装更新。
2、切换到兼容模式
如果使用的是较新的Excel版本,而工作表是从旧版本中继承的,可以尝试将工作表保存为兼容模式格式。在“文件”->“另存为”中选择“Excel 97-2003 工作簿”格式。
3、重装Excel
如果更新和兼容模式都无法解决问题,可以考虑重装Excel。卸载当前版本后,从官方网站重新下载并安装最新版本的Excel。
六、其他可能原因及解决方法
除了上述常见原因,Excel输入数字跳动还可能由其他因素引起,如系统设置、第三方插件等。
1、检查系统区域设置
系统的区域和语言设置也会影响Excel的行为。确保系统的区域设置与输入的数字格式匹配。在Windows设置中,依次点击“时间和语言”->“区域”,检查并调整区域设置。
2、禁用第三方插件
第三方插件可能会干扰Excel的正常操作,导致输入数字跳动。可以通过“文件”->“选项”->“加载项”来查看和禁用插件。
3、检查Excel设置
Excel自身的设置可能会影响数字输入。可以通过“文件”->“选项”来检查和调整相关设置,如“高级”选项中的“自动完成键入内容”。
通过以上方法,基本可以解决Excel输入数字跳动的问题。如果问题依然存在,可以考虑向专业技术支持寻求帮助。
相关问答FAQs:
1. 为什么在Excel中输入数字会跳动?
在Excel中输入数字跳动的原因可能有几种。首先,可能是因为单元格格式设置为文本格式,而不是数值格式。其次,可能是因为输入的数字包含特殊字符或格式错误。最后,可能是因为计算选项设置不正确,导致Excel对数字进行自动计算。
2. 如何解决在Excel中输入数字跳动的问题?
要解决在Excel中输入数字跳动的问题,您可以按照以下步骤进行操作:
- 首先,确保输入的数字所在单元格的格式设置为数值格式。您可以通过右键单击单元格,选择"格式设置"来进行设置。
- 其次,检查输入的数字是否包含特殊字符或格式错误。删除任何不必要的字符,并确保数字的格式正确。
- 最后,检查Excel的计算选项设置。您可以点击"文件",然后选择"选项",在"公式"选项卡中进行检查和设置。
3. 为什么在Excel中输入数字后跳动会影响计算结果?
在Excel中输入数字后跳动可能会影响计算结果,这是因为Excel默认情况下会对输入的数字进行自动计算。如果输入的数字存在跳动或格式错误,Excel可能无法正确计算结果。因此,确保输入的数字正确和稳定是确保计算结果准确的重要步骤。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4615258